Okay, this one's important so don't lose me here.


Firstly, implementing custom subscreens is virtually impossible right now. The only option you can select from 'Master Subscreen' other than the pre-made ones is custom, and then it only uses the first subscreens labeled 'Top Subscreen (Triforce), Top Subscreen (Dungeon Map), Bottom Subscreen (Magic), and Bottom Subscreen (No Magic)'.

This is a royal pain in the rear, as it makes starting from scratch completely pointless.

So I propose one of these two ideas to put into the next beta.



Add a 'C' and 'V' hotkey function to copy subscreens and paste them over others. Also enable the deletion of subscreens.

or

Alter the Master Subscreen selection to have multiple pulldowns:

The first being Top Subscreen (Triforce)
The second being Top Subscreen (Dungeon Map)
The third being Bottom Subscreen (Magic)
And the last being Bottom Subscreen (No Magic)

These lists would include all the staff-created subscreens, as well as any subscreen layout present in the 'Subscreens' section of the program.


And that's all I've got. It's a problem, so I'd hope there would be something that could fix it.
